Understanding Toptal’s Earnings Structure
Toptal is unique in its approach to freelancing, emphasizing quality over quantity. As a result, the earnings potential can vary significantly based on several factors:
- Experience Level: Toptal typically attracts highly skilled freelancers, and your level of expertise can directly influence your rates.
- Project Type: Different types of projects (e.g., software development, design, finance) have varying pay scales.
- Client Budget: Clients on Toptal often have substantial budgets, which can lead to higher earnings.
On average, Toptal freelancers can earn between $60 to $250 per hour, depending on their skill set and project complexity. Here’s how you can position yourself for higher earnings.

Managing Finances as a Nigerian Freelancer
As a freelancer in Nigeria, managing your earnings effectively is crucial. Here are some tips tailored for you:
- Choose the Right Payment Platform: Since PayPal does not work in Nigeria, consider using Payoneer, Grey.co, Wise, or Chipper Cash. These platforms facilitate easy withdrawal of your earnings in Naira.
- Open a Local Bank Account: Use popular banks like GTBank, Access Bank, or UBA to manage your finances. Having a local account simplifies transactions.
- Keep Track of Your Earnings: Use budgeting apps or spreadsheets to track your earnings and expenses. This will help you manage your finances effectively.
For instance, if you earn $5,000 from a project, using Payoneer to withdraw to your GTBank account can save you on exchange rates and fees.
